    For those who are new to measurement conversion, understanding the basics is essential. One centimeter (cm) is equal to 0.3937 inches (in). This means that if a product is measured in centimeters, it can be easily converted to inches by multiplying the measurement by 0.3937. For example, if a piece of fabric is 50 cm wide, it would be equivalent to 19.69 inches.

Converting centimeters to inches is a simple process that can be done using a calculator or online conversion tool. Simply multiply the measurement in centimeters by 0.3937 to get the equivalent measurement in inches.
